Cryptanalysis

這會被歸類為密文攻擊嗎?

  • May 19, 2020

假設我得到了一個要解密的密文,但是我也可以訪問執行加密的伺服器;我可以在其中輸入任何明文並觀察加密結果。它會被歸類為已知的純文字攻擊還是密文?我有點困惑

也不是,正如您所描述的先決條件或 - 在理論模型中 - 發生攻擊的設置,而不是攻擊本身。

您似乎擁有的是一個密文預言機,可以在選擇的明文攻擊 (CPA) 中使用。正如您可以“輸入任何明文”一樣,我認為您可以調查結果以及來自 oracle 的另一個明文的請求加密。如果您可以使用它來攻擊密碼,那麼它被稱為自適應明文攻擊。

如果密碼抵抗此類攻擊並且密文沒有為您提供有關密鑰(或任何其他未知明文)的任何資訊,則密碼是 IND-CPA2 安全的。

如果您可以加密您選擇的任何文本,那將是選擇的明文攻擊。

引用自:https://crypto.stackexchange.com/questions/80775